As to the why ... I thought both Zelda's were fantastic and unlike most I think Tears is better than Breath. All the new caves, the Depths (which I really enjoyed exploring) and basically everything the first game had to offer. As for the Depths I just loved shooting an arrow with a brightbloom seed attached and not knowing if I was going to hit a wall or watch it arc down into a chasm way the hell away. It felt like true exploration and while it was not most people's cup of tea I REALLY enjoyed it.

I have been hooked since Splatoon 1, I have always enjoyed shooters and this take with it unique "reloading" and movement anywhere your ink is (including up walls) focuses just as much if not more so on movement / platforming and strategy as it does on your aim. While it has its flaws I find it to be a ton of fun and the different game modes on offer put objective and teamwork over kill count if you want to snag a win.
